Ticket: Missed Pick-Up — Returned Demo Units

The scheduled collection of six Veltrix demo consoles from the Ashbourne Mills depot did not occur on Tuesday. The units remain palletised in bay 4, shrink-wrapped and tagged as return stock for Quorell Systems. A replacement pick-up has been arranged with Dunnett Freight for tomorrow before noon. Shift lead should verify the pallet count and seal condition prior to release. At hand-over, the courier must receive this instruction:

drop instructions, hahip-badug: the quenox ralath courier leaves the kaseth fraiel rusiel tameth belys istdor ralion giliel ledger at gate 7830 under passcode 165413

Handover: Bucketeer assignment service

Handing this off before I rotate teams. Bucketeer hashes user IDs into experiment buckets; assignments are deterministic, so never change the salt on a live experiment or everyone reshuffles. The sticky-assignment cache is best-effort only — the hash is the source of truth. Deploys are boring, just watch the assignment-mismatch metric for an hour after. Current production settings for reference.

settings of yaguf-kawep:
[ulaath]
port = 8000
region = lower-3
host = ulaath.paliqworks.corp
timeout_ms = 500
retries = 4

Capacity note — Shelfwright catalogue import, cycle 14. Full MARC dump from the Aldervale consortium lands Friday; roughly 2.1M records, 40% larger than last run. Import workers on the brightline pool saturate at 6k records/sec with current batch sizing, so plan for a 6-hour window, not 4. Staging disk needs 300GB free before kickoff. Do not raise worker count past 12; the dedupe index lock becomes the bottleneck and throughput drops. The constants below reflect the values we validated in the dry run.

tuning constants:
QUOTAS = {
    "druath": 2,
    "druael": 1,
    "zorix": 5,
    "holael": 2,
}